So, what is the crime? Doing what Deep Purple never did before: recording an album made 100% of music originally written and recorded by other artists: obscure gems of rock and R&B. No one is expecting the band to release a new album, especially 1 year and 3 months after “Whoosh!”. Additionally, this is a covers album. After the success of the recent albums (“NOW What?!”, “inFinite” and “Whoosh!” sold over 1 million albums altogether, topped the charts 11 times and achieved more than 40 Top 10 positions worldwide), “Turning To Crime” is supposed to take away the pressure to “deliver”, both commercially and artistically. A top job, always remaining on high-standards (musically, visually and commercially) before the next studio album campaign will reinforce the brand and at the same time will allow the next album to avoid a direct comparison with the “golden trilogy”. Fresh, exciting, energizing insights on Romans
I was delightfully surprised by the fresh insights of deep significance that Gaventa uncovers in the book of Romans, of all things--that book about which so, so much has already been written. She helps the reader approach the letter's themes as if one were reading it for the first time with 1st-century lenses, and in the process expands and reorients the reader's understanding of salvation, and the question of why Paul is even writing in the first place. The 21st-century repercussions of what Gaventa presents here would take another volume, but she does at points connect some of these dots herself. One notable reason why Gaventa's reading seems so fresh is that while it touches on them very briefly, but doesn't dwell on so many of the recurrent topics in recent discussions on Paul, such as "faith/fulness of Christ" or "works of the law" or "righteousness/justice of God." She simply helps focus attention on what to keep in mind when reading Romans in order to understand what is happening in and through its complex arguments. And I couldn't put it down until I finished. Although I would otherwise say we need another Romans commentary like we need rocks in our shoes, it offers much promise that Gaventa's big commentary which she is producing might very well revolutionize our understanding of aspects of Romans, and perhaps even Paul in general. At the very least, if it expands on what she has already given us in this slim volume, it will absolutely reenergize our engagement with this part of the New Testament.
